About
Software Engineer with expertise in designing, developing, and deploying scalable backend systems using C# and
ASP.NET Core. Proficient in building robust RESTful APIs, managing SQL Server databases, and crafting modern
frontends with React. Experienced in the full software development lifecycle within agile teams. A collaborative
problem-solver passionate about leveraging modern technologies to create efficient, secure, and user-focused
solutions.
Work
The Lux EV
|BACKEND ENGINEER
Remote, Remote, Nigeria
→
Summary
Leading backend development for a Case Management System, optimizing database performance and deploying secure, scalable APIs to enhance operational workflow.
Highlights
Spearheaded the design, development, and deployment of a new Case Management System backend using C# and ASP.NET Core, managing the full SDLC from conception to production.
Engineered and optimized Azure SQL Server databases, including designing tables, stored procedures, and triggers, significantly enhancing data integrity and application performance for critical business operations.
Developed and deployed secure, high-performance RESTful APIs to Azure App Services, ensuring seamless and reliable data exchange between frontend and backend systems and improving system interoperability.
Collaborated effectively within an agile team, contributing to the delivery of key features that improved the firm's operational workflow and efficiency.
Microsoft ADC
|SOFTWARE ENGINEER
Remote, Remote, Nigeria
→
Summary
Developed and implemented critical backend services and business logic in C# and ASP.NET Core, enhancing internal applications and contributing to architectural improvements.
Highlights
Developed and implemented critical backend services and business logic using C# and ASP.NET Core for an internal application, supporting core tool features through well-designed RESTful APIs.
Contributed technical insights to product design reviews, directly influencing architectural decisions and improving the overall quality and scalability of software solutions.
Collaborated with cross-functional teams on comprehensive manual testing, ensuring newly developed Windows features met functional requirements and adhered to country-specific privacy regulations.
Actively participated in agile ceremonies including daily stand-ups, sprint planning, and retrospectives, fostering effective communication and collaboration within the development team.
Mike Stack
|Junior Software Developer
Lagos, Lagos State, Nigeria
→
Summary
Progressed from Intern to Junior Software Developer, applying full-stack development skills to deliver real-world projects and acquire foundational software engineering expertise.
Highlights
Gained foundational expertise in full-stack development, building proficiency in frontend technologies including HTML, CSS, and React for responsive user interfaces.
Applied backend development fundamentals, including implementing server-side logic and integrating databases, contributing to robust application architecture.
Collaborated with senior developers to deliver real-world projects from conception through deployment, gaining practical experience across the full software development lifecycle.
Education
IU International University of Applied Sciences
→
B.Sc.
Software Development
Ecole superieur de technologie et de gestion
→
B.Sc.
Computer science
Grade: Second Class Honors (Upper Division)
Languages
English
Skills
Tools & Platforms
Postman, Swagger/OpenAPI.
Concepts & Methodologies
RESTful APIs, OOP, System Design, Unit Testing, Debugging, Agile/Scrum.
Languages
C#, JavaScript, SQL, TypeScript, HTML5.
Frameworks & Libraries
ASP.NET Core, Entity Framework Core, React, Tailwind CSS.
Databases
SQL Server, PostgreSQL.
Cloud & DevOps
Azure (App Services, SQL Database, Managed Instance), Git, Azure DevOps, CI/CD, Deployment & Infrastructure Management.